US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"helps discussion"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to something that facilitates or promotes conversation or dialogue on a particular topic. Example: "The new policy helps discussion among team members, encouraging diverse viewpoints."

FAQs

How can I rephrase "helps discussion" to sound more formal?

For a more formal tone, consider alternatives like "facilitates discussion" or "promotes discussion", which offer a more elevated diction while retaining the original meaning.

What are some synonyms for "helps discussion" that emphasize different aspects of facilitating conversation?

Synonyms such as "encourages discussion" highlight the stimulation of dialogue, while "supports discussion" suggests providing a foundation for conversation. The best choice depends on the specific nuance you wish to convey.

In what contexts is it most appropriate to use the phrase "helps discussion"?

The phrase "helps discussion" is suitable in various contexts, including academic, professional, and casual settings. It's particularly useful when describing tools, strategies, or environments that enhance communication and understanding among individuals or groups.

What's the difference between "helps discussion" and "facilitates dialogue"?

While both phrases indicate the promotion of conversation, "helps discussion" is generally broader, while "facilitates dialogue" often implies a more structured and purposeful exchange, often with the goal of reaching mutual understanding or agreement.
